Attach mounting plate (D) to outlet box
(not included) using existing washers and
outlet box screws or the machine screws (BB).
NOTE: If the outlet box screws required for
your outlet box are of a different size than the
machine screws (BB), consult a licensed
electrician before proceeding.
Use a level (not included) to adjust mounting
plate (D) so fixture screws preassembled to
mounting plate (D) are perpendicular to floor
and ceiling. Then, tighten machine screws
(BB) completely to secure mounting plate (D).
CAUTION: Make sure the outlet box can
support 35 lbs. hanging weight. Use metal
outlet box; plastic outlet boxes are not
recommended.

Remove decorative nuts (E) from fixture
screws preassembled on mounting plate (D)
and save decorative nuts (E) for later use.
Adjust fixture screws to proper length by
screwing fixture screws completely into
mounting plate (D). Temporarily place fixture
(A) over mounting plate (D) to determine
amount of adjustment necessary for fixture
screws -- fixture screws should come through
holes in fixture (A) just enough so decorative
nuts (E) will fit flush against fixture (A) when
mounted.
Once fixture screws are adjusted, use pliers
(not included) to tighten preassembled nuts on
fixture screws until nuts touch mounting plate
(D).
